“…Goh et al [42] even maintain that learners may be engaged in metacognitive reflection during peer review, and active engagement in peer review improves learning outcomes. On the whole, understanding peer review as an activity system allows teachers to appreciate the social nature of group writing assignments and enables students to increase their opportunities to use English beyond individual capability [63].…”
